Source code for bt_button.buttons.smart_palette

import logging
import struct
from enum import Enum
import pygatt

from .. import DeviceNotFoundError

DEFAULT_CONNECT_TIMEOUT = 5.0

logging.getLogger("pygatt").setLevel(logging.CRITICAL)
log = logging.getLogger(__name__)


[docs]class SmartPaletteButton(Enum): BEIGE = 3 YELLOW = 4 ORANGE = 5 RED = 1 PINK = 2 PURPLE = 9 LIGHT_GREEN = 10 GREEN = 11 CYAN = 7 BLUE = 8 BROWN = 21 BLACK = 22 SMALL = 23 MIDDLE = 19 LARGE = 20 HOME = 27 SAVE = 28 SEND = 29 BIG_BUTTON = 12
def _data_to_button(data): decoded_data = struct.unpack('5sb', data)[0].decode() button_number = int(decoded_data.replace("PIN", "")) return SmartPaletteButton(button_number) def _button_to_data(button): data_str = "PIN{:02}".format(button.value) return struct.pack("5s", data_str.encode('utf-8')) + b'\x00'
[docs]class SmartPalette:
[docs] def __init__(self, mac_addr): """ Create instance of SmartPalette. Parameters ------- mac_addr SmartPalette's MAC Address """ self.mac_addr = mac_addr self.device = None self.name = "SmartPalette" self.pushed_funcs = {} for button in list(SmartPaletteButton): self.pushed_funcs[button] = None self.adapter = pygatt.GATTToolBackend() self.adapter.start() log.info("{}: initialized".format(self.name))
[docs] def is_connected(self): """ Returns True if device is connected """ return self.device is not None
[docs] def connect(self, timeout=DEFAULT_CONNECT_TIMEOUT): """ Connect to device and start to listen button event Parameters ------- timeout : integer Wait time for connection """ try: self.device = self.adapter.connect( self.mac_addr, address_type=pygatt.BLEAddressType.random, timeout=timeout ) except pygatt.exceptions.NotConnectedError: raise DeviceNotFoundError( "Device not found:", self.name, self.mac_addr) log.info("{}: connected".format(self.name)) # self.device.char_write_handle(12, bytearray([0x01, 0x00])) self.device.subscribe("6e400003-b5a3-f393-e0a9-e50e24dcca9e", callback=self._event)
[docs] def disconnect(self): """ Disconnect to device and stop to listen button event """ if not self.is_connected(): return self.device.disconnect() self.device = None self.adapter.stop() log.info("{}: disconnected".format(self.name))
[docs] def attach_pushed_listener(self, button, func): """ Attach function that be called when button clicked. Parameters ---------- button : SmartPaletteButton Enum to identify target button. func : function() This function will be called when button be clicked. """ self.pushed_funcs[button] = func
[docs] def detach_pushed_listener(self, button): """ Detach function that be called when button clicked. Parameters ---------- button : SmartPaletteButton Enum to identify target button. """ self.pushed_funcs[button] = None
def _event(self, _, data): button = _data_to_button(data) log.info("{} : pushed.".format(button)) if self.pushed_funcs[button] is not None: self.pushed_funcs[button]()
